Musical Motifs and Delivery

In addition to the lyrical content, the musical arrangement plays a crucial role in the impact of “Hello.” Adele’s piano-driven composition sets a reflective tone that mirrors the introspective nature of the lyrics. The song’s piano motifs echo throughout, creating a haunting backdrop that underscores her emotional journey. Adele’s vocal delivery is equally impactful, utilizing a mix of tenderness and fragility to convey her raw feelings. Her vocal range and emotional expressiveness amplify the song’s ability to touch the hearts of its listeners.
